Key Differences

The driver size differs between the two (40 mm vs 7mm), which can influence sound depth, bass response, and overall audio clarity. JBL CLUB ONE and Sennheiser IE 300 offer different noise cancellation capabilities (Adaptive Noise vs Ambient), which can impact how effectively they block external noise. Impedance levels vary (32 ohm vs 16 ohm), which can affect compatibility and audio output when used with different devices. There is a noticeable difference in weight (378.5 gm vs 4 gm), which may affect comfort during extended use. In general, both options are suitable for everyday use including music, calls, travel, and work-from-home scenarios. The frequency response differs (20 Hz - 20000 kHz vs 6 Hz - 20000 Hz), which can influence how well the headphones reproduce lows, mids, and highs.
